Transaction fda67ffb42535c1956b4588b88267269d11c20d38526eaf6c5e0b33d16671cdf

1 Input
2 Outputs
  • fda67ffb42535c1956b4588b88267269d11c20d38526eaf6c5e0b33d16671cdf:0
  • value  217740
    address  18YoVZPr28LnDKSaxt69H6jHUUc2fw3hi3
  • fda67ffb42535c1956b4588b88267269d11c20d38526eaf6c5e0b33d16671cdf:1
  • value  6000000
    address  1EuY3gEujenyRetvCPGkCwhpH7AXVpNtJB